NB7VPQ16M:1.8 V / 2.5 V CML 12.5 Gbps Programmable Pre-Emphasis Copper/Cable Driver with Selectable Equalizer Receiver
The NB7VPQ16M is a differential receiver/driver with high gain output targeted for high frequency applications. The device is functionally equivalent to the NBSG16 but with much higher gain output. This highly versatile device provides 35 dB of gain up to 7 GHz.

- High Gain of 35 dB from DC to 7 GHz
- High IIP3: 0dB
- 20 mV Minimum Input Voltage Swing
- Maximum Input Clock Frequency > 8.5 GHz Typical
- Maximum Input Data Rate > 12 Gb/s
- 120 ps Typical Propagation Delay
- 30 ps Typical Rise and Fall Times
- RSECL Output Level (400 mV Peak-to-Peak Output),Differential Output Only
- 50 ohms Internal Input Termination Resistors (temp-coefficient of < 6 m/C)
- Functionally Compatible with Existing 2.5 V / 3.3 V LVEL, LVEP, EP, and SG Devices
- VBB ECL Reference Voltage Output
- Test Equipment First Stage Amplifier
- Datacommunications Post Amplifier
- Pb-Free Packages are Available
